Analysis

The most recent figure for wage bill as a percentage of gdp in Ecuador is 9.6%, measured in 2022.

The figure is down 8.2% on the previous year and down 1.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, wage bill as a percentage of gdp in Ecuador peaked at 11.5% in 2020 and was at its lowest, 5.5%, in 2001.

Ecuador ranks 73rd of 190 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 22 years of available data.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
2000s 7.2% 5.5% 9.5% 9
2010s 10.0% 9.2% 10.8% 10
2020s 10.5% 9.6% 11.5% 3
